# Contacts — String Harvest Script

The `string-harvest` extraction script is maintained by the Lexiform localization tooling group. It scans source files nightly and pushes new translation keys to the Wordloom catalog. Before modifying the script, read the contribution guide carefully — malformed extraction rules can silently drop keys, which translators won't notice for weeks. Parser bugs and false-positive extractions should be reported with a minimal repro. Reach the maintainers at the address below.

alerts address for kafof-bagag: kasael@olvarqdyn.corp

Ticket: Config drift on Meshcal sync workers

Meshcal's staging workers resolve calendar sync conflicts with last-write-wins; prod somehow drifted to manual-review mode, so conflicts pile up in the queue. Root cause: a hotfix by the Dunmore team last sprint bypassed the config repo. Fix in review normalizes both environments and adds a drift check to CI. Prod should match the intended configuration below.

config for bahop-baduf:
[kasion]
team = lamath
access_code = ac_d807e5
host = kasion.paliqcloud.corp
port = 4000
owner = julix.tamvan
peer = frair.qorvelsoft.local

### Runbook: Draining a Thornquist transcode node

Before pulling a node from the Bramblehawk farm, set it to drain mode and wait for in-flight jobs to finish — killing a transcode mid-segment corrupts the output manifest. Confirm the queue depth reads zero twice, five minutes apart, then deregister the node. Record the drain in the shift log along with the token below.

session token of kagup-hahaf = htk3_2b8

Hi, and welcome aboard. As part of our quarterly rotation, the credentials used by the Brooklane message-queue log-compaction workers were reissued this morning. Compaction jobs read segment manifests from the Tessock metadata service, trim tombstoned records, and write merged segments back; without valid credentials those jobs stall and queue disk usage climbs quickly. Please update your local worker config before Friday's compaction window and verify with a dry run. The replacement key for the Tessock service is provided directly below.

service key, fahaf-fahif: zpat4_c7SL